Drainage Trench Installation in Houston, TX
Drainage trench installation is a practical solution for managing excess water on residential properties. This service involves digging a shallow, narrow trench and lining it with gravel or other materials to direct water away from foundations, basements, or landscaped areas. Homeowners often request drainage trench installation for projects such as preventing water pooling in yards, protecting structures from water damage, or improving overall drainage in areas prone to flooding or poor runoff. Understanding the specific drainage needs of the property, including the source of excess water and the terrain’s slope, is essential before requesting this service.
Property owners typically want to know how the trench will be positioned to effectively redirect water and what materials will be used for durability. It’s also helpful to consider the existing landscape and any nearby structures to ensure the trench integrates seamlessly with the property’s layout. Proper planning can help maximize drainage efficiency and prevent future water-related issues, making it a valuable step in maintaining a safe and functional outdoor space.

Drainage Trench Installation Questions
What is a drainage trench? A drainage trench is a shallow excavation designed to redirect excess water away from a property to prevent flooding and water damage.
When should property owners consider installing a drainage trench? Installation is recommended when there is persistent pooling of water, poor drainage, or water runoff issues affecting the property.
What types of projects typically require drainage trench installation? Common projects include yard drainage improvements, around foundations, driveways, or landscaping areas prone to water accumulation.
What should property owners know before installing a drainage trench? Proper site assessment and planning ensure the trench effectively directs water and integrates well with existing drainage systems.
